National Christmas Tree

5 December, 2016 (12:06) | North America, Scenic Views, Vacation Ideas

Last Saturday night, we were out and about in Washington and made a stop at the National Christmas Tree directly behind the White House. The 94th annual National Christmas Tree Lighting took place on Thursday, December 1st, President Obama and First Lady Michelle Obama lit the National Christmas Tree for the last time as president and first lady. It was such an amazing sight!

Sightseeing Tours

Every traveler has their own unique way of exploring a new country and/or city. Hop On Hop Off Sightseeing Tours allows the traveler to explore a city at their own pace, personal earphones are normally provided to hear recorded commentary of sites while targeting tourist attractions of the city you are visiting. I have found these types of tours interesting. The open top double decker buses have provided me with unique angles for photos during my travels in Rome, Chicago, Málaga, London, Paris, Miami, Corsica, Los Angeles, etc. In some cases, I have discovered information on cities that I would have never known before!

Café du Monde

27 October, 2016 (05:31) | Cuisine, North America

We arrived in New Orleans late on Friday evening. Our first stop early Saturday morning was Café du Monde for coffee and beignets! The beignets were served hot with plenty of powdered sugar. The powdered sugar tended to be a little messy but certainly delicious. I noticed that some customers were actually eating the powdered sugar after they finished their beignets, it was that good!

City Park (New Orleans)

23 October, 2016 (05:55) | North America, Scenic Views, Vacation Ideas

Since 1854, City Park has welcomed New Orleanians and visitors! Filled with magical looking Oak Trees with Spanish Moss and Resurrection Fern growing on them, City Park is a unique oasis!

National Museum of African American History

24 September, 2016 (08:29) | History, North America

The Smithsonian’s National Museum of African American History and Culture (NMAAHC) will officially open on September 24th, 2016. It will be the 19th Smithsonian museum and unlike the previous museums, it has a distinctive look at it’s location at 1400 Constitution Avenue, NW, Washington, D.C., between Madison and Constitution Avenues in Washington, D.C.
